Can I take vitamin c and Zinc regularly as a protection from covid? Currently I am taking Limcee 500 mg and Zincovit tablet. Is it safe to take regularly until this wave lasts?

Health supplements along with proper diet ensure that your immunity stays strong to battle the infection, but you still need to follow social distancing, masking and hand washing protocols. You can take these tablets but don't go beyond the recommended dosage.
